Advantages of Responsive Web Design for Your Business!

 The responsive design involves changing the content and its proportions to the size of the devices from which a website is viewed. It's also a must-do in today's world, where technology is evolving, as are the methods of accessing the internet.

⇨ Enhanced User Experience

Users will have an easier time navigating a responsive website. Visitors will have no trouble viewing menus, links, buttons, or filling out forms if your website adapts to their screen size. Improved site usability may lead to more word-of-mouth recommendations and new clients for your company.


⇨ Enhanced Website Analytics

When you have two separate website versions, you must keep track of various signups and thank you pages, conversion points, funnels, and more. Your website metrics are substantially simplified with a responsive site because you're just dealing with one piece of data. Hence, you won't have to parse data from different reports to get a complete picture.


⇨ Faster Website Loading Time

Responsive websites load more quickly, notably smartphones and tablets. The time it takes for a website to load is significantly reduced thanks to responsive pictures and fluid grids, which directly influence the duration of your user's stay. Also, websites that load quickly have more time spent on them and have higher conversion rates. This demonstrates the significance of responsive web design Ireland.





⇨ Reduced Bounce Rates

An estimate of bounce rate is the percentage of visitors to a website who leave after only viewing one page. A responsive website encourages users to remain on your site longer, lowering your bounce rate. Visitors will be more likely to click through and read other pages on your site, allowing them to understand better what you have to offer.

⇨ Enhanced SEO

Better search engine ranking is another benefit of responsive Web Design Galway. As of April 2015, Google considers your website's responsiveness to determine your website's rank on the search engine results page. If your website isn't responsive, Google will rank it lower on the results page; however, it will rank higher if it satisfies the mobile-friendly test.
